DevOps methodologies center around a few core principles. First, there's the emphasis on continuous integration and continuous delivery (CI/CD), which involves expediting the process of building, testing, and deploying software changes frequently. This allows for quicker feedback loops and reduces the risk of introducing problems into production. Second, DevOps promotes a culture of collaboration between developers and operations teams, breaking down silos and fostering openness. This shared responsibility ensures that everyone is working towards the same goals.

  • Additionally, DevOps relies heavily on monitoring and feedback mechanisms to identify areas for improvement. By gathering data on application performance and user behavior, teams can actively address issues and optimize the software development process.

Enhancing Software Delivery: The Power of DevOps Pipelines

In today's fast-paced IT landscape, companies are constantly seeking ways to release high-quality software swiftly. DevOps pipelines have emerged as a powerful solution to this challenge. By expediting the software development and rollout processes, DevOps pipelines enable teams to cut lead times, elevate software quality, and amplify overall productivity.

A robust DevOps pipeline typically features a series of components, each intended for specific responsibilities. These stages may include version control, build, test, deployment, and monitoring. Continuous integration (CI) and continuous delivery (CD) are key principles that drive the efficiency of DevOps pipelines. CI involves constantly merging code changes into a shared repository, while CD streamlines the deployment of code changes to production environments.
